This is a senior commercial seat sitting directly alongside the CCO, with real exposure to the founders. You'll work on M&A, capital raise support, investor conversations and the partnerships that shape Updoc's next phase of growth across Australia and the UK. The scope is unusually broad for the title: one week you're stress-testing a model for an acquisition target, the next you're sitting opposite a multinational commercial team negotiating distribution terms. If you're a strong analyst or associate who's ready to operate two levels up, this is the role. About Updoc Updoc is Australia's leading virtual healthcare platform, delivering 24/7 access to AHPRA-registered doctors. We're scaling across Australia and the UK and we're building the commercial infrastructure to match the ambition. The team has backgrounds at Apple, Amazon, Canva, and Uber. We're scrappy, curious, and unapologetically ambitious. No egos, just smart people working hard to fix healthcare. What you'll do Support the CCO across commercial partnerships, new business opportunities, M&A activity, and capital raise processes in AU and internationally Identify, develop, and close new partnerships that drive revenue, reduce cost or create strategic leverage Build and stress-test commercial and financial models for new revenue streams, partnerships, M&A targets, and investment scenarios. Owning existing partnerships end-to-end: commercial reviews, performance tracking, renegotiations, expansions Run market mapping and competitive intelligence to surface white-space opportunities ahead of the curve Represent Updoc with partners, investors, and other senior stakeholders with credibility and commercial sharpness Work side-by-side with founders, finance, marketing, and product to land commercial initiatives that actually move the business What we're looking for 5–8 years in corporate development, investment banking, transaction services, strategy consulting, or a commercial role at a high-growth tech or health-tech company You've worked on at least one M&A or capital raise process: sell-side, buy-side, or as the principal. You know what a data room looks like and you've built or torn apart a model under deadline You can build a three-statement model from scratch, defend every assumption, and stress-test someone else's model in an hour. We test for this and are looking for someone who knows modelling is one of their genuine strengths You're commercially sharp and customer-facing without being a salesperson. You can hold your own opposite a CFO and a founder in the same week You earn trust quickly with senior stakeholders, both internal and external You'd rather close one deal that changes the trajectory of the business than ten deals that pad a pipeline A note on fit This role doesn't come with a playbook, a team to manage, or a defined patch. You'll be given priorities and outcomes, not processes.
